This year’s Summer Reading kickoff will take place on Saturday, June 25 from 11 am-1 pm in the Village Hall parking lot. Children will be able to register for our programs, dance to the DJ and enjoy some ice cream. Staff from NY Life will be available for Child ID registration.
The library is distributing Covid-19 self-test kits while supplies last.

Adult Programs
Reiki—Thursdays—June 9 & 23; July 7 & 21; August 4 & 18–6 pm in the Assembly Room of Village Hall. $10 p/person.
Shredding Service—Saturday—June 4—1:30-4:30 pm in the parking lot of Solomon Schecter School.
St. Francis Hospital Health Screenings—Monday—June 20—10am-2pm in front of the Library. Open to everyone over 18 years of age. Included: brief cardiac history, blood pressure and simple blood test for cholesterol and diabetes.
Empire Safety Driving Course—Wednesday—June 22—10am-4pm in the Assembly Room of Village Hall. $30 p/person. Checks payable to Empire Safety Counsel. Registration forms are available at the Circulation Desk, or call the library at 516-742-1820, and one will be mailed to you.
Ceramic Gnome Craft—Tuesday–June 28—6 pm in the Library. $20 material fee. Limited to 20 participants. Call the library (742-1820) or email [email protected] to register.
A Matter of Balance—Wednesdays—July 6, 13, 20, 27; August 3, 10, 17, 24—1 pm-3 pm in the Assembly Room of Village Hall. Per the presenter, there is a maximum of 12 participants who must attend the first 2 classes & a minimum of 5 for completion. This program is designed to manage falls and increase activity levels. Call the library (516-742-1820) or email [email protected] to register.
